Faithlessness Rejected

Minnesota's faithless elector could take a lesson from Nevada's electors.

The Nevada Appeal reports that Nevada elector John Marvel said he and other electors got letters from Democrats urging them to defect and switch their votes to Kerry:

"I filed my letter you know where," he added.
